" "I can't agree to war in my mind as the only solution, I can't force myself to hate, I can't believe that weapons, killing, revenge, hatred, that the accumulation of evil will ever be able to solve anything... The punishment prepared for me by my city, my only city, and my theater, i.e. I don't think I deserved the only theater that I considered my own, the punishment they prepared for me, because I did what I think should always be done: believing in people and in our profession, which must unite people, not separate them... Regardless of whether we live in one, five or fifty countries, let us not forget about people, about each one individually, regardless of which side of this Wall of ours the person in question finds himself on... I am sending this letter into the void, into the darkness, not knowing who will read it and how, or in what way it can be abused. It will probably serve as a dam for the eternally hungry propaganda beast. Maybe someone will read it with a pure heart. I will be grateful to such a man.
Mira Furlan (7 September 1955 – 20 January 2021) was a Yugoslav actress and singer. Internationally, she is best known for her roles as the Minbari Ambassador Delenn on the science fiction television series Babylon 5 (1993–98), and as Danielle Rousseau on Lost.

Rulers try to keep their subjects in the belief that they have no choice but to do so. And what if they do? What if it is still possible to make a choice in a situation in which there is supposedly no choice? This very idea is dangerous to the system and therefore subversive. But this very thought is the path to freedom.
People have the need to unite in camps, in groups, whether by religious, national, racial or class affiliation. When one looks from a slightly further, slightly higher perspective, one cannot help but notice that all these groupings are artificially fabricated, supposedly in the name of unity, but in fact in the name of division. And, as we may remember, the ancient Romans wisely said: "Divide and rule". While people are divided and exterminate each other because of this or that sentence in the Qur'an or the Bible, some others steal and steal everything they can get their hands on. I think that this fact, at least when it comes to "our" (mine certainly wasn't!) war in the nineties, is slowly reaching the brain of the so-called common man. But now it's too late: everything has already been sold out and resold and looted and devastated.

It's hard to start over, it's hard to make cuts, it's hard to lose friends and tear the fabric of your life. Emigration makes one feel as if one has been launched into an empty space and is now floating aimlessly on it. And on the other hand, it is, of course, a big, interesting adventure, trying out oneself in another language, in another space, gathering experiences that are not given to others, it is in a way conquering freedom. The freedom we strive for, but which is infinitely difficult and tiring.
